Output 73bc18b231266dbdfff4fd72a47a5f14878d05c4d7c8e38cd6cb391c12d598ad:0

value
2576030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54357fd7eefb72c2e56ac7d0fa117f27bfa9512f OP_EQUAL
address
39NGmrqxfgDKJc7diYnQpSZDoZkVnnMVZ6
transaction
73bc18b231266dbdfff4fd72a47a5f14878d05c4d7c8e38cd6cb391c12d598ad